[patch V2 07/24] KVM/PPC/Book3S HV: Use cpuhp_setup_state_nocalls_cpuslocked()

From: Sebastian Andrzej Siewior <bigeasy@linutronix.de>

kvmppc_alloc_host_rm_ops() holds get_online_cpus() while invoking
cpuhp_setup_state_nocalls().

cpuhp_setup_state_nocalls() invokes get_online_cpus() as well. This is
correct, but prevents the conversion of the hotplug locking to a percpu
rwsem.

Use cpuhp_setup_state_nocalls_cpuslocked() to avoid the nested call.

---
 arch/powerpc/kvm/book3s_hv.c |    8 ++++----
 1 file changed, 4 insertions(+), 4 deletions(-)
--- a/arch/powerpc/kvm/book3s_hv.c
+++ b/arch/powerpc/kvm/book3s_hv.c
@@ -3336,10 +3336,10 @@ void kvmppc_alloc_host_rm_ops(void)
 		return;
 	}
 
-	cpuhp_setup_state_nocalls(CPUHP_KVM_PPC_BOOK3S_PREPARE,
-				  "ppc/kvm_book3s:prepare",
-				  kvmppc_set_host_core,
-				  kvmppc_clear_host_core);
+	cpuhp_setup_state_nocalls_cpuslocked(CPUHP_KVM_PPC_BOOK3S_PREPARE,
+					     "ppc/kvm_book3s:prepare",
+					     kvmppc_set_host_core,
+					     kvmppc_clear_host_core);
 	put_online_cpus();
 }
